PythonでのSQLクエリによるレコード削除
DELETEコマンドを使用すると、テーブルからレコードを削除できます。その構文は、以前学習したものと似ています。
query = "DELETE FROM テーブル名 WHERE 条件"
DELETEコマンドを使用する際は、必ずcommitメソッドを適用する必要があります。
with connection.cursor(dictionary=True) as cursor:
cursor.execute(query)
connection.commit()
idが7のユーザーを削除してください。
年齢が23歳のすべてのユーザーを削除してください。
idが5より大きく、かつ給与が900以上のすべてのユーザーを削除してください。
すべてのユーザーを削除してください。